"mynta" meaning in Swedish

See mynta in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Noun

Etymology: From Old Swedish mynta, from Old Norse minta, from Middle Low German minte, münte, from Old Saxon minta, from Proto-West Germanic *mintā, from Latin menta.   1. mint; a plant Tags: common-gender

  2. mint; a flavoring made from this plant Tags: common-gender

Derived forms: grönmynta (english: spearmint), krusmynta (english: curly mint)

Verb

Etymology: From Old Swedish mynta, from the noun mynt, of West Germanic origin, borrowed from Old English mynet.   1. to mint (to reproduce coins)

  2. to coin (to make up or invent, especially a new word or expression)
